Abstract
A system includes an optical fiber integrated into a conveyance subsystem that is positionable downhole in a wellbore. The system also includes a backscattering sensor system positionable to monitor temperature and optical fiber strain along the optical fiber using backscattered light signals received from the optical fiber. Further, the system includes a fiber optic rotary joint positionable to optically couple the optical fiber with the backscattering sensor system to provide an optical path for the backscattered light signals to reach the backscattering sensor system.
